Elogger будет читать двоичные файлы, записанные Voltcraft Energy Logger 3500 или 4000, и выводит физические данные в формате текста ASCII для удобного построения или постобработки. Текущая реализация ограничена типом бинарного файла данных энергетического регистратора.
Этот проект предназначен для GNU/Linux или других пользователей UNIX, которые не хотят использовать проприетарную программу визуализации данных на основе Windows, как это предлагается поставщиком, но предпочитает бесплатное программное обеспечение (LIBRE), где это возможно. В случае энергии Logger 4000 это возможно!
Основная спецификация может быть найдена в Конраде. Здесь вы также найдете подробную информацию о типах файлов данных и информации , которые предоставляет Logger Energy.
Перейдите на страницу релизов и загрузите последний выпуск Tarball (Ending File .tar.gz ). Вам нужно извлечь тарбол, построить и установить программу. Для этого запустите эти команды в каталоге, где вы загрузили или сохранили релиз (замените <major> , <minor> и <revision> с соответствующими номерами версий загруженного релиза):
tar xzf elogger-<major>.<minor>.<revision>.tar.gz
cd elogger-<major>.<minor>.<revision>
./configure
make
sudo make install
make install требует корневых привилегий, если вы хотите установить его по пути установки по умолчанию /USR /Local . См ./configure --help для альтернативных конфигураций.
Призыв программы идет просто по телефону:
elogger <binfile>
В каталоге, где хранятся двоичные файлы, передаваемые из регистратора энергии. Вывод будет предоставлен на stdout . Вы можете сохранить его в файл, используя перенаправление оболочки:
elogger <binfile> > output.txt
В этом проекте используется система сборки AutoTools GNU. Убедитесь, что у вас есть autoconf > = 2,69 и automake > = 1.16.1, установленная в вашей системе разработки.
Либо клонировать этот репозиторий с
git clone [email protected]:smartmic/elogger.git
или загрузите исходный код со страницы релиза. Переодеться в репозиторий и запустить
autoreconf -i
Чтобы установить необходимые сценарии, затем создайте проект как обычно с
./configure
make
Взносы очень приветствуются!
Это очень ранняя версия, которая нуждается в некоторых функциональных возможностях и документации. Тестирование проводилось с помощью энергетического Logger 4000.
Есть ряд других проектов с открытым исходным кодом, который в основном сделает то же самое. Проверьте их, если они лучше соответствуют вашим потребностям.
http://wiki.td-er.nl/index.php?title=energy_logger_3500
http://cel4000.codeplex.com/
https://github.com/lekensteyn/el4000
Опубликовано по общедоступной лицензии GNU, см. Http://www.gnu.org/licenses/gpl.txt